What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Java Testing professional,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Java Testing professional, you need a strong understanding of Java programming, software testing methodologies, and a background in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with testing frameworks such as JUnit, Selenium, TestNG, and tools like Maven or Jenkins is typically required, along with certifications like ISTQB being advantageous. Attention to detail, analytical thinking, and effective communication are critical soft skills for identifying issues and collaborating with development teams. These skills ensure the delivery of robust, high-quality software products by enabling thorough testing and efficient problem resolution.

What are some common challenges faced by professionals in Java testing roles, and how can they be addressed?

Professionals in Java testing roles often encounter challenges such as maintaining test automation frameworks, ensuring compatibility across different Java versions, and keeping up with frequent code changes. Collaboration with developers is crucial to understand new features and potential impacts on existing tests. Effective communication, continuous learning, and adopting robust automation tools (like JUnit, TestNG, or Selenium) help address these challenges. Additionally, participating in code reviews and staying updated on best testing practices ensure the reliability and efficiency of the testing process.

What is Java testing?

Java testing refers to the process of evaluating Java applications to ensure they work as expected and are free of bugs. It involves using various testing frameworks and tools, such as JUnit, TestNG, and Selenium, to automate and validate different parts of the code. Java testing can include unit testing, integration testing, system testing, and acceptance testing. Proper Java testing helps maintain software quality, improve reliability, and reduce the risk of defects in production environments.
